ObjectiveTO observe Xiao Jin Pellet' (XJP) Anti-tumor Activity in vivo and vitro and study its Molecular Biological MechanismMaterials and MethodsAfter inoculated with H22 tumor cell line, ICR mice were randomly divided into different groups, then treated with drugs. In addition, blank control group was designed. After ten day' treatment, the experimental materials were drawn from mice and then mice were all sacrificed. Tumor tissues were decoherenced and selected carefully, and weighed, and then tumor inhibition ratios (IRs) were calculated. Blood samples were obtained through cutting off mouse' tail for then blood routine test. The numbers nucleated cells of bone marrow were counted by white blood cell count method and phagocytosis of peritoneal macrophage was detected by toluylene red empirical method, and NK cell kill activity by MTT method. SD rats were divided into several groups in random and treated with drugs. Blood samples were obtained for serum preparison. Tumor IRs were detected by MTT method. The effect of XJP on 96 genes expression was analysed by tumor signal transduction gene chip, and variance between groups was analyzed with SPSS statistical software.Results;1 XJP was observed to in vivo inhabit growth of mouse hepatoma carcinoma cell H22 growth . IRs were: 31. 79% in small dose group, 50. 29% in midst dose group , 46. 24% in large dose group respectively, significant difference exists between...
